出 处:《中国法医学杂志》2008年第5期289-293,共5页Chinese Journal of Forensic Medicine
摘 要:目的探讨颅脑损伤部位与智力损伤的关系。方法315例颅脑外伤者根据疾病诊断分成8组:蛛网膜下腔出血组、脑震荡组、硬膜外血肿组、硬膜下血肿组、颞叶损伤组、额叶损伤组、顶叶损伤组、枕叶损伤组、广泛性损伤组和其他组,按中国修订韦氏成人智力量表进行测试,分析性别、年龄、文化程度、损伤部位与智商水平的关系。结果颅脑外伤后的平均总智商(FIQ)为64.45±16.09。性别对颅脑外伤后的智商水平影响不明显(P=0.578);老年颅脑外伤后的智商水平较青年和中年高(P<0.01);文盲者颅脑外伤后的智商水平较文化程度高者低(P<0.01)。各组智商水平高低为:其他组>蛛网膜下腔出血组、脑震荡组>硬膜外血肿组、硬膜下血肿组>颞叶损伤组、额叶损伤组、顶叶损伤组、枕叶损伤组>广泛性损伤组。同时左额叶损伤组的智商水平较右额叶损伤组低;右颞叶损伤组的操作智商(PIQ)明显比左颞叶损伤组低,而言语智商(VIQ)则反之(P<0.01)。结论颅脑外伤后的智力损伤与损伤部位密切相关。Objective To study the relationship between injury location of brain and damage to intelligence. Methods 315 patients of cerebral trauma were devided into 8 groups: subarachnoid hemorrhage group, cerebral concussion group, epidural hematoma group, subdural hematoma group, temporal lobe group, frontal lobe group, parietal lobe group, occipital lobe group, extensive injury group, remaining group. All patients were measured by WAIS-RC, and to analyze the relationship between sex, age, educational background, injury location and intelligence quotient. Results The average FIQ after cerebral trauma was 64.45 ± 16.09. Sex had no obvious effect to intelligence quotient level after cerebral trauma(P = 0. 578) ; the intelligence quotient leve of the old age after cerebral trauma was higher than that of the young and the middle-age (P 〈 0.01 ) ; the intelligence quotient level of illiteracy after cerebral trauma was less than that of the civilized (P 〈 0.01 ). The intelligence quotient level sequence after cerebral trauma was : remaining group 〉 subarachnoid hemorrhage group, cerebral concussion group 〉 epidural hema- toma group, subdural hematoma group 〉 temporal lobe group, frontal lobe group, parietal lobe group, occipital lobe group 〉 extensive injury group. The intelligence quotient level of left frontal lobe group was lower than that of the right; PIQ of right temporal lobe group was lower than that of the left, VIQ of right temporal lobe group was higher than that of the left (P 〈 0.01 ). Conclusion The damage to intelligence after cerebral trauma was closely related to the injury location.
